SURGEON'S BIG FEES,
Dr. Lorenz, the Vienna surgeon, who has performed several extraordinary operations on children's deformed limbs during his visit in New York, denied the report that he has made £32,000 in the United Btates. He received one fee in Chicago of £6000 for operating on Mr Armours daughter, and has made in other cases £6000 during his four months' stay, which, he remarks, is about the same as he makes at home. He intends staying for a few days in Liverpool with Dr. Robert Jones, whom he describes as "the greatest surgeon in my line in England."
